Our story

Preparing for an ultra can mean a course manual in one tab, a drop-bag list in another, a crew chat that never stops, and a dozen small decisions waiting until the last minute. None of that is why people sign up.

We want to spend less time chasing logistics and more time on the trail, training with friends, family, and enjoying the people who make a race possible.

What it helps you keep track of.

The course

Aid stations, cutoffs, route details, and the information you need for each section.

Your plan

Drop bags, pacing notes, gear, and race-day alerts collected alongside the race.

Your people

A clear, read-only view for crew and pacers, with the details they need when they need them.
